Japanese Artist Tatsuya Tanaka creates dioramas using everyday objects as landscape items and miniature figurines to tell the story, then photographs them. They are published as a calendar -my attention was drawn by March 31, surfers on the wavy backdrop of a surgical face mask, but I really like this one from May 17 entitled "Music River"
